Stat Priority for Protection Warriors in PvP
The stat priority for Protection Warriors in PvP is as follows:
- Strength
- Versatility
- Haste = Mastery = Critical Strike
Item level became a lot stronger in Shadowlands, which means that a piece with higher item level is generally an upgrade as long as it has some some Versatility on it.
Gear Recommendations
General Guidelines
Your gear goal should be to be fully equipped in Conquest gear. However,
now that Tier Sets have made a return, some of your pieces
cannot be Cosmic Gladiator pieces, and they have predetermined stats, meaning
you cannot necessarily follow your wishes to build a specific stat budget. In
addition, you have 2 pieces of gear that needs to be covered by Legendary powers.

How to Acquire Tier Sets
There are many ways to get the tier set pieces, but the ones you will want to get are the ones through PvP activities, as they come with the +13 item level increase in PvP combat. In order to get them, you need to get them in the Great Vault or eventually create them from the Creation Catalyst.
Recommended Trinkets
Note: It is important to be wearing 2 PvP trinkets. This will give you a boost to your primary stat and Stamina.
Cosmic Gladiator's Medallion is a mandatory trinket to have
equipped at all times. Even Human players will want to pick up this item.
Cosmic Gladiator's Badge of Ferocity gives you Critical Strike and
provides a large increase to Strength.
Cosmic Gladiator's Devouring Malediction is similar to
Unchained Gladiator's Shackles,
but requires that you drain shields to apply the healing reduction. It also does no damage on its own,
but can be a decent choice against heavy shield classes such as Warlocks and Discipline Priests.
Cosmic Gladiator's Emblem gives you an extra defensive by giving you
a temporary health increase. This should be used if your priority is to survive
and you know you are the kill target. Activating this trinket can then further
empower
Rallying Cry,
Fleshcraft, and
Phial of Serenity
on you should it be necessary.
Cosmic Gladiator's Eternal Aegis is an alternative to the above, and provides
even stronger defense, but only against magic damage. Consider this trinket against
heavy magic damage compositions
Cosmic Gladiator's Resonator is a pure damage trinket, that can hit for a rather large amount.
It's uncertain whether this trinket is actually worth playing, but you should hold onto this should you get
it.
Gems and Enchants
In Patch 9.1 Domination Shards and Sockets have made their way into the game. These are currently being experimented with.
Here are the best enchants and gems for a Protection Warrior:
- Gloves:
Enchant Gloves - Eternal Strength
- Cloak:
Enchant Cloak - Soul Vitality
- Chest:
Enchant Chest - Eternal Stats
- Rings:
Enchant Ring - Tenet of Versatility
- Main Hand Enchant:
Enchant Weapon - Sinful Revelation
- Off Hand Enchant:
Enchant Weapon - Celestial Guidance
Gem all of your gear with Versatile Jewel Cluster.
